Cycles biogéochimiques et bilan d´eau dans les forets caducifoliées de l´Ouest de l´Espagne (Sierra de Gata, Province de Salamanque)

Abstract

Biogeochemical cycles of ten elements, water balance, and dynamics of the soil water content in four oak (Q. pyrenaica) forest, selected according to a rainfall transect in the "Sierra de Gata" mountains (Western Spain), have been studied. So, four permanent experimental plots are running on, and monitoring of bioclimatic parameters, and other data about production, growth, litter decomposition, etc, are registered. Results show that production and decomposition are independent from the annual pluviometry. Concerning the soil humidity, is observed the existence of two critical phases: autumn watering and summer dryness: during the transpiration values decrease from moderate to low, showing that in all the forest the summer dryness is a limitant factor, despite the annual total rainfall. Growth and production is higher in the forest with the lowest rainfall.
